The various factions of Warner Brothers do not cooperate with each other. In fact, they often compete with one another, cutting each others throats. Yes, I know it's stupid, but that's the way it is. Add to that the fact that "The WB" (the network, or netlet if you prefer) has something against B5 because it was on PTEN. If you search JMSNews, you'll probably be able to find something on the issue. Maybe JoeD can point it out or give some background. I can't at the moment 'cause I'll be late for work.

"The WB" is not a viable home for any B5 series. Remember, don't try to apply logic to Warner Brothers. It'll just give you a headache.
